    The US Army made me a beer snob. They sent me to Germany when I was 20, and I got spoiled by good beer. My all time favorite is Andechs Special Hell, made in a monastery near Munich. It is not available in the U.S. though. After that, any Helles( German style light lager) Martzen (including Ocktoberfest style), or Hefeweizen (Hefe means yeast in German, if it's not cloudy with sediment in the bottom it is NOT Hefeweizen).

    I can also drink some of the microbrews available in the US, but I do not like overly hopped and bitter beers like IPA, and Pilsner (including US brands like Budweiser).
